概述
分布式拒绝服务(DDoS)攻击一直是网络安全领域的噩梦。其中,CC攻击(Challenge Collapsar攻击)作为一种特殊的DDoS攻击手段,因其隐蔽性强、攻击目标明确而成为网络战中的重要武器。本文将深入探讨CC攻击的原理、防御策略及其破解之道。
CC攻击原理
1. 什么是CC攻击?
CC攻击,全称为Challenge Collapsar攻击,是一种利用正常用户流量来隐藏攻击流量的DDoS攻击方式。攻击者通过大量合法的请求将目标服务器的带宽资源耗尽,使其无法正常处理合法用户请求。
2. 攻击流程
- 攻击者伪装成正常用户向目标服务器发送请求。
- 目标服务器验证请求是否合法,并响应。
- 攻击者将服务器响应的数据进行分析,找出验证过程中的漏洞。
- 攻击者利用这些漏洞,发送大量伪造请求,消耗服务器资源。
3. 攻击特点
- 难以识别:CC攻击伪装成正常流量,难以被防火墙识别。
- 针对性强:攻击者可以针对特定网站或服务器进行攻击。
- 难以防御:传统的DDoS防御手段对CC攻击效果不佳。
CC攻击破解防御之道
1. 防火墙策略
- 深度包检测(DPD):通过分析数据包内容,识别并阻止异常流量。
- 流量清洗:使用专业的DDoS流量清洗设备,将正常流量与恶意流量分离。
2. 服务器端策略
- 验证码:在登录、注册等关键操作中,加入验证码,防止自动化攻击。
- 限制请求频率:对来自同一IP的请求进行频率限制,降低攻击效果。
- 限流策略:根据业务需求,合理设置服务器带宽和并发连接数。
3. 数据库防护
- 数据库连接池:使用连接池技术,限制数据库连接数。
- 缓存机制:将常用数据缓存到内存中,减轻数据库压力。
4. 防护软件与硬件
- DDoS防护软件:如Cloudflare、Incapsula等,可提供专业的DDoS防护服务。
- 硬件防火墙:如Fortinet、Check Point等,可提供更强大的安全防护。
5. 安全意识培养
- 员工培训:加强对员工的网络安全意识培训,提高防范意识。
- 安全监控:实时监控网络流量,及时发现并处理异常情况。
总结
CC攻击作为一种隐蔽性强的网络攻击手段,对网络安全构成了严重威胁。通过采用多种防御策略,可以有效降低CC攻击的风险。同时,提高安全意识,加强防护措施,才能确保网络安全稳定。
